A debit note is a document used by a purchaser to inform a vendor of the quantity and dollar amount of goods being returned. Credits do the reverse. The document therefore serves as evidence to support a purchase return in the accounting books of a buyer. Company A purchases goods worth £200 from Company B. If you (buyer) purchase goods from a seller or supplier, and you would like to return the goods for any valid reason, you can issue a debit note. When you receive a bill from a supplier or a utility company, you'll enter it into accounts payable, since the bill will be paid in the near future. As a customer, if you receive goods that you would like to return back to the supplier, you can issue a debit note to your supplier to claim back for goods you have received on credit. Cost of goods sold is an expense account, which should also be increased (debited) by the amount the leather journals cost you. Debit note is an accounting document issued by a buyer to a seller stating that the seller’s account has been debited in the books of the buyer, for a purchase returns transaction.
